| 62 | /* Dispatches events to input targets. Some functions of the input dispatcher, such as |
| 63 | * identifying input targets, are controlled by a separate policy object. |
| 64 | * |
| 65 | * IMPORTANT INVARIANT: |
| 66 | * Because the policy can potentially block or cause re-entrance into the input dispatcher, |
| 67 | * the input dispatcher never calls into the policy while holding its internal locks. |
| 68 | * The implementation is also carefully designed to recover from scenarios such as an |
| 69 | * input channel becoming unregistered while identifying input targets or processing timeouts. |
| 70 | * |
| 71 | * Methods marked 'Locked' must be called with the lock acquired. |
| 72 | * |
| 73 | * Methods marked 'LockedInterruptible' must be called with the lock acquired but |
| 74 | * may during the course of their execution release the lock, call into the policy, and |
| 75 | * then reacquire the lock. The caller is responsible for recovering gracefully. |
| 76 | * |
| 77 | * A 'LockedInterruptible' method may called a 'Locked' method, but NOT vice-versa. |
| 78 | */ |
